I hope so. I have tried to make as many of the pieces in Krappefortt as generic as possible, avoiding obvious Warhammer symbols and such, so they should not be confined to Mordheim gaming only.
The Temple of Sigmar, for instance, has no religious symbols so that the various sections can be used to represent any gothic-style building.
It has already been used as an asylum, a gaol and a Town Hall. With the addition of more building-specific items it can be used in so many ways.
For instance, I finished these last week to add to it when in use as a Temple or church;


The floor does need a final drybrush in white, but I took the photos before realising this!

I particularly want to make some bookcases, in a similar style to the scene from 'The Mummy' to enable the pieces to represent the Krappefortt Library. Bookcases upright and collapsed, and the floor covered with scattered books would be a great area to fight over!

The 1st Expedition was used as Legionnaire Bert's opponents in the final game of the last campaign. There were only two survivors, against Bert's Undead , who had locked themselves inside a tower by the West Docks. It adds a good narrative to the games we play if we have as much continuity between campaigns as possible.
The two that survived will reappear at a later date as Hired Swords.



Another of the characters of Krappefortt, The Birdman, has already been mentioned in a previous post.
An eccentric inventor who was wealthy and a well-known citizen who had been terribly affected by the Wyrdstone that he had been dabbling with , losing a part of his mind but not his genius, and declared himself a vigilante, the self professed Birdman, and saviour of the town.
Based on another well known comic book vigilante, he prowled the rooftops at night, seeking to cleanse the town of the marauding bands that infested the area after the Earthquake and formation of the Krakk, the great fissure that bisected the metropolis releasing it's foul curse on the citizens.

The Birdman was encountered by two warring bands in the Clocktower district, where he had made his lair. He had been destroying anyone who he saw as an invader, polluting his beloved home for some time. Lone treasure hunters and small groups had been found slaughtered, their bodies torn asunder while the inhabitants told tales of terrible screeching and the screams of the dying.
When the two warbands clashed in his local district, a group of Dark Elf Assassins and a band of foul Skaven Plague Monks, it quickly became obvious to him that he had no choice but to defend his Eyrie.
He managed to take most of the Dark Elves out of action, as they assaulted his tower, before finally succumbing to their attack.
When the evil Druchi searched the area after the battle they could only find his mad winged contraption, and the Wyrdstone shards that powered it.
Of the Birdman himself, they found no sign.

Tales of the deranged inventor making a new and improved version of his device spread across Krappefortt, along with the promise that The Birdman will return, even more powerful, to seek out those who would defile his beloved neighbourhood with their presence!



The Birdman



This is the original model of The Birdman. I bought it 'as is' on ebay.
It is one of the GW Birdmen of Catrazza, a champion.
